How they compare

Timor-Leste currently reports 2.7% against 1.3% in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C), a difference of 1.4%.

That makes Timor-Leste's figure about 2.1 times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C)'s.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 20 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Timor-Leste ahead.

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C) ranks 37th and Timor-Leste ranks 40th of 45 groups.

Timor-Leste has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Heavily indebted poor countries (HIPC) Timor-Leste Difference Ahead
2000s 1.7% 3.7% 2.0% Timor-Leste
2010s 1.2% 2.1% 0.9% Timor-Leste
2020s 1.3% 1.9% 0.7% Timor-Leste

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
